🚂 Route 1: Traveling from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ury by train takes approximately 2 hours and 9 minutes, covering a distance of 144 km with a transfer. You will first board a train towards London Euston with Avanti West Coast, then transfer to a Chiltern Railways service towards Aylesbury. 🚂 Route 2: For an alternative journey to Aylesbury from Milton Keynes, expect a travel time of around 2 hours and 31 minutes over a distance of 127 km with three transfers. Your route involves changing trains at Watford Junction, Wembley Central, and Princes Risborough before reaching Aylesbury. Agencies involved are Avanti West Coast, Southern, and Chiltern Railways.

The distance between Milton Keynes and Aylesbury in the United Kingdom is approximately 25.7 km by road. It takes around 1 hour and 16 minutes to travel from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ury using a combination of train and bus. Alternatively, the same journey can be completed in the same amount of time by taking a bus. Driving between the two cities would also take around 1 hour and 16 minutes, depending on traffic conditions.
The most cost-effective option for traveling from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ury is to rideshare, which only costs £3 and takes approximately 46 minutes. This is a great option for those on a budget looking to save money while still reaching their destination efficiently. However, if time is of the essence, taking a taxi is the quickest option, taking approximately 28 minutes but costing around £43-£55.
When traveling from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ury, the prices of a bus ticket range from £8 to £12.
To travel from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ury without using public transportation, one option is to use Blablacar's carpooling service. This allows you to find rideshare options with other drivers heading in the same direction. Alternatively, you can drive directly from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ury, which takes approximately 28 minutes. The driving distance is around 35.4 km. Keep in mind that carpooling prices typically range from £6 to £9 for this journey.
If you are traveling from Milton Keynes to Aylesbury without a car, the best option is to take a bus. The journey typically takes 1 hour and 16 minutes and the cost is around £8-£12.
Yes, there is a direct bus link between Milton Keynes and Aylesbury. The bus service, operated by Arriva UK, departs from Central Milton Keynes and arrives at Aylesbury journey typically takes around 1 hour and 16 minutes and operates every three hours from Monday to Saturday.
